New York faces its largest budget crisis in a decade. This is the reason why.
Lawmakers and Cuomo have dealt with relatively small budget gaps in recent years after having to deal with a $10 billion gap when Cuomo took office in 2011.
In Cuomo's first year, he and lawmakers had to cut school aid by $1.3 billion or 6%, cut health-care costs and lower overall spending by 10%, leading to a series of concessions by labor unions that represent state workers to avoid mass layoffs.
